Okay firstly......i am really new to pc building. I know that my PC is quite old so i decided to upgrade it. I already checked that my GPU (Radeon 4850) is compatible with my motherboard (ms-7613). So after i bought the gpu....i heard that it requires a 6 pin connector but unfortunately my PSU does not have one. :( So now do i need to get the cable or do i need to upgrade my PSU?

Solution
Yes the PSU in that PC is only 220w and not enough to feed that card at all. You would want to get yourself a good 450w PSU to run that.

The Antec VP450 is a good one for that wattage and is usually available worldwide.
